首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

迭代数组,直到给定的长度以及查找它所覆盖的count元素,如果相同的元素出现多次,则忽略该元素

迭代数组是指通过循环遍历数组中的元素,直到达到给定的长度,并查找数组中所覆盖的指定元素个数。如果数组中有相同的元素出现多次,则忽略重复的元素。

在云计算领域中,迭代数组的概念可以应用于数据处理、分布式计算、机器学习等场景。通过迭代数组,可以对大规模数据进行处理和分析,提取有用的信息。

在腾讯云的产品中,可以使用云函数(Cloud Function)来实现迭代数组的功能。云函数是一种无服务器计算服务,可以根据需要自动运行代码,处理数据。通过编写云函数的代码,可以实现对数组的迭代操作,查找指定元素并计数。

腾讯云云函数产品介绍链接:https://cloud.tencent.com/product/scf

使用云函数进行迭代数组的示例代码如下(使用Node.js语言):

代码语言:txt
复制
// 云函数入口文件
exports.main = async (event, context) => {
  const array = event.array; // 输入的数组
  const length = event.length; // 给定的长度
  const target = event.target; // 要查找的元素

  let count = 0; // 计数器

  for (let i = 0; i < length && i < array.length; i++) {
    if (array[i] === target) {
      count++;
    }
  }

  return count; // 返回计数结果
};

以上代码通过传入的array数组、length长度和target目标元素,使用循环遍历数组并计数,最后返回计数结果。

通过使用腾讯云云函数,可以方便地实现迭代数组的功能,并且具有高可靠性和弹性扩展能力。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券